Everyday we are bombarded with many products that we are told we must use or we should not live without. I have compiled a list of 12 inexpensive beauty and health essentials for 2012. They will cost you less than $40.00. Although they may not be what you think, they can make a big difference in your skin, hair and general health. Lip balm -- Keep dry cracked lips moisturized in the winter and protect them from discoloration and darkening during the summer by applying lip balm with SPF several times each day. It's also important to stop licking your lips which may dry, and damage them. ($1.88, ChapStick LipShield 365 with SPF 50+, Walmart)

Pumice stone -- Rough feet in the bed in winter is a real turn off and they don't look very nice in summer sandals. Keep the pumice stone in your shower and use it everyday. Rub the skin on your feet very gently (remember not to scrub). ($2.97, Trim Neatfeet Massaging Pumice Stone, Walmart)

Lip brush for spot treatments -- A lip brush is the perfect way to apply spot treatments used for acne pimples or dark spots. The lip brush will allow for more precise application of the treatment. If you are looking for a great acne spot treatment, try Rx for Brown Skin's Precise Clarity Acne Spot Treatment). ($1.98, Paris Presents 6-Piece Touch-up Brush Set, Walmart)

Nail buffer -- It's time to revive weakened, dry and brittle nails from using acrylic nails, gel polish and ultraviolet light by going natural for 4 to 6 months. Keep nails clean, trimmed and buffed. You will be surprised how great they will look. ($2.97, Revlon Crazy Shine Nail Buffer, Walmart)

Dental floss -- Healthy gums mean healthy teeth and a healthy heart. Diseased gums (periodontal disease) will adversely affect your overall health and flossing only takes a few minutes. ($.97, Johnson & Johnson Reach Dental Floss, Mint Waxed, Walmart)

Vitamin D3 -- Vitamin D is essential for your immune system and many Americans are deficient (especially those with skin of color). Check with your doctor for the exact dosage that you will need. ($5.94, Spring Valley Maximum Strength - 5000 IU, 100 Softgels, Walmart)

Facial wipes to remove make-up -- Even if you fall into the bed at night exhausted, its still not too late to remove your make-up and clean your face. For beautiful clog-free pores, use pre-moistened facial wipes right from the comfort of your own bed. ($4.97, Neutrogena Makeup Remover Cleansing Towelettes, Walmart)

Toothbrush -- This mini toothbrush can be used anywhere without water and it has a flavor bead to combat bad breath. Great for the daytime after you eat or when you fall into the bed exhausted. ($.94, Colgate Wisp Mini-Brush, Walmart)

Bobby pins $3.14 (Walmart.com) Goody CoulourCollection Slide-Proof Bobby Pins Black - Repair your hair by minimizing the heat from blow dryers, curling or flat irons. Use the pins to either pin curl or wrap your hair each night. It takes only a few minutes and you avoid heat the next day.

Mole skin -- Corns, calluses, blisters, sore feet.... a little moleskin will cushion those sore feet. ($3.27, Dr. Scholl's Molefoam Padding, Walmart)

Scale -- Check your weight at least once a week to avoid creeping up during the year. Obesity can lead to hypertension, diabetes, loss of confidence and skin problems. ($7.97, Sunbeam Dial Bathroom Scale Compact, Walmart)

Visine Eye Drops -- These drops can be used to combat red eyes, red bumps and facial redness. Just a drop or two will do it. ($3.62, Visine Original Redness Relief Eye Drops, Walmart)
